مشاهده نسخه کامل
: درخواست راهنمایی جها کار با ریجستری
mojtaba-design
07-05-2009, 05:26
سلام دوستان ؛ من میخواهم یک برنامه بسازم که کارش با ریجستری » مشکلم اینجاست چه زور میتونم همه ی value های یک key (کلید) رو در یک listbox پیاده کنم ،و همچنین سوال دوم اینکه چه طوری داده داخل value رو تغییر بدهم ...
borland dariush
07-05-2009, 14:19
سلام به شما دوست عزیز
کد برای ایجاد بک کلید :
Reg := TRegistry.Create;
Reg.RootKey:=HKEY_CLASSES_ROOT;
Reg.OpenKey('RealEstate', true) ;
Reg.CreateKey('RealEstate_Data') ;
Reg.OpenKey('RealEstate_Data', true) ;
Reg.WriteString('Day','0');
Reg.CloseKey;
Reg.Free;
ShowMessage(' I? ????E?? EEE OI ');
و برای تغییر آن :
Reg := TRegistry.Create;
Reg.RootKey:=HKEY_CLASSES_ROOT;
Reg.OpenKey('RealEstate' , true) ;
Reg.CreateKey('RealEstate_Data') ;
Reg.OpenKey('RealEstate_Data', true) ;
Edit1.Text:=Reg.ReadString('Day');
Reg.CloseKey;
Reg.Free;
امید که کارتو راه بیاندازه .
mojtaba-design
08-05-2009, 05:55
ممنون ولی سوال اصلی من این نبود ،سوال اصلی من اینه :
چه جور میتونم همه ی value های یک key (کلید) رو در یک listbox نمایش بدهم
mojtaba-design
08-05-2009, 05:59
شاید بشه با یک حلقه for تک ، نک اونا رو ادد کرد ولی به دو تا چیز نیازه که من نمیدونم چه طور گیرش بیارم ،
1- تعداد value های یک کلید ، ( برای شمارنده حلقه )
2- اندیس value های یک کلید ،( برای وارد کردن value به listbox )
چه زوری اینا رو گیر بیارم و اینکه آیا راهی دیگری هست که اینهمه دنگو فنگ نداشته باشه ، (کامپونتی و... )
NoneForce
08-05-2009, 10:12
سلام
اين نسخه اي از دلفي كه نصب كرديد راهنما نداره؟!
بعد از اين همه مدت هنوز ياد نگرفتيد از راهنماي خود دلفي استفاده كنيد، حالا جستجو توي اينترنت بماند.
GetKeyNames
GetValueNames
برای مشاهده محتوا ، لطفا وارد شوید یا ثبت نام کنید
ara.look
08-05-2009, 13:12
یه سوال چطوری نوع کلید رو تشخیص بدیم!؟..
mojtaba-design
09-05-2009, 05:08
noneforce جان می گم چقدر به جسنجو حساسی ها ، معذت می خوام اصلا یادم نبود ، سعی می کنم دیگه از این سوتی ها ندم
vBulletin , Copyright ©2000-2025, Jelsoft Enterprises Ltd.